Welcome to Your Virtual Assistant Coach, the podcast for moms who want to make flexible income from home without sacrificing family time.

Hosted by Laura Nicole, a successful VA turned coach - this show delivers quick, actionable insights into the Virtual Assistant industry designed to fit into the pockets of time in your busy day.

Frequently Asked Questions About Your Virtual Assistant Coach

What is Your Virtual Assistant Coach about and what kind of topics does it cover?

This show targets moms seeking flexible, home-based income through the VA model, offering quick, actionable guidance on building, marketing, and growing a virtual assistant business. Episodes frequently cover practical how-tos (finding clients, pricing, discovery calls, onboarding, and client management), mindset shifts, and real-world examples from a coach who built a six-figure VA business. A notable strength is the concise, breakdown-friendly format that fits into busy schedules, with a strong emphasis on authenticity, community, and helping listeners start earning with minimal friction.
